Class HeldItemRenderer

java.lang.Object
net.minecraft.client.render.item.HeldItemRenderer
All Implemented Interfaces:
ResourceReloadListener

@Environment(CLIENT) public class HeldItemRenderer extends Object implements ResourceReloadListener
Mappings:
Namespace Name
official czg
intermediary net/minecraft/class_529
named net/minecraft/client/render/item/HeldItemRenderer
  • Field Details

    • field_20931

      public static final Identifier field_20931
      Mappings:
      Namespace Name Mixin selector
      official a Lczg;a:Lpc;
      intermediary field_20931 Lnet/minecraft/class_529;field_20931:Lnet/minecraft/class_1653;
      named field_20931 Lnet/minecraft/client/render/item/HeldItemRenderer;field_20931:Lnet/minecraft/util/Identifier;
    • field_20933

      private static final Set<Item> field_20933
      Mappings:
      Namespace Name Mixin selector
      official c Lczg;c:Ljava/util/Set;
      intermediary field_20933 Lnet/minecraft/class_529;field_20933:Ljava/util/Set;
      named field_20933 Lnet/minecraft/client/render/item/HeldItemRenderer;field_20933:Ljava/util/Set;
    • field_20932

      public float field_20932
      Mappings:
      Namespace Name Mixin selector
      official b Lczg;b:F
      intermediary field_20932 Lnet/minecraft/class_529;field_20932:F
      named field_20932 Lnet/minecraft/client/render/item/HeldItemRenderer;field_20932:F
    • field_20934

      private final ItemModels field_20934
      Mappings:
      Namespace Name Mixin selector
      official d Lczg;d:Lcud;
      intermediary field_20934 Lnet/minecraft/class_529;field_20934:Lnet/minecraft/class_2422;
      named field_20934 Lnet/minecraft/client/render/item/HeldItemRenderer;field_20934:Lnet/minecraft/client/render/item/ItemModels;
    • field_20935

      private final TextureManager field_20935
      Mappings:
      Namespace Name Mixin selector
      official e Lczg;e:Lddn;
      intermediary field_20935 Lnet/minecraft/class_529;field_20935:Lnet/minecraft/class_1532;
      named field_20935 Lnet/minecraft/client/render/item/HeldItemRenderer;field_20935:Lnet/minecraft/client/texture/TextureManager;
    • field_20936

      private final class_2838 field_20936
      Mappings:
      Namespace Name Mixin selector
      official f Lczg;f:Lcgi;
      intermediary field_20936 Lnet/minecraft/class_529;field_20936:Lnet/minecraft/class_2838;
      named field_20936 Lnet/minecraft/client/render/item/HeldItemRenderer;field_20936:Lnet/minecraft/client/class_2838;
  • Constructor Details

  • Method Details

    • method_19372

      public ItemModels method_19372()
      Mappings:
      Namespace Name Mixin selector
      official a Lczg;a()Lcud;
      intermediary method_19372 Lnet/minecraft/class_529;method_19372()Lnet/minecraft/class_2422;
      named method_19372 Lnet/minecraft/client/render/item/HeldItemRenderer;method_19372()Lnet/minecraft/client/render/item/ItemModels;
    • method_19394

      private void method_19394(BakedModel bakedModel, ItemStack itemStack)
      Mappings:
      Namespace Name Mixin selector
      official a Lczg;a(Ldez;Late;)V
      intermediary method_19394 Lnet/minecraft/class_529;method_19394(Lnet/minecraft/class_2528;Lnet/minecraft/class_1071;)V
      named method_19394 Lnet/minecraft/client/render/item/HeldItemRenderer;method_19394(Lnet/minecraft/client/render/model/BakedModel;Lnet/minecraft/item/ItemStack;)V
    • method_19392

      private void method_19392(BakedModel bakedModel, int int2)
      Mappings:
      Namespace Name Mixin selector
      official a Lczg;a(Ldez;I)V
      intermediary method_19392 Lnet/minecraft/class_529;method_19392(Lnet/minecraft/class_2528;I)V
      named method_19392 Lnet/minecraft/client/render/item/HeldItemRenderer;method_19392(Lnet/minecraft/client/render/model/BakedModel;I)V
    • method_19393

      private void method_19393(BakedModel bakedModel, int int2, ItemStack itemStack)
      Mappings:
      Namespace Name Mixin selector
      official a Lczg;a(Ldez;ILate;)V
      intermediary method_19393 Lnet/minecraft/class_529;method_19393(Lnet/minecraft/class_2528;ILnet/minecraft/class_1071;)V
      named method_19393 Lnet/minecraft/client/render/item/HeldItemRenderer;method_19393(Lnet/minecraft/client/render/model/BakedModel;ILnet/minecraft/item/ItemStack;)V
    • method_19381

      public void method_19381(ItemStack itemStack, BakedModel bakedModel)
      Mappings:
      Namespace Name Mixin selector
      official a Lczg;a(Late;Ldez;)V
      intermediary method_19381 Lnet/minecraft/class_529;method_19381(Lnet/minecraft/class_1071;Lnet/minecraft/class_2528;)V
      named method_19381 Lnet/minecraft/client/render/item/HeldItemRenderer;method_19381(Lnet/minecraft/item/ItemStack;Lnet/minecraft/client/render/model/BakedModel;)V
    • method_19390

      public static void method_19390(TextureManager textureManager, Runnable runnable, int int2)
      Mappings:
      Namespace Name Mixin selector
      official a Lczg;a(Lddn;Ljava/lang/Runnable;I)V
      intermediary method_19390 Lnet/minecraft/class_529;method_19390(Lnet/minecraft/class_1532;Ljava/lang/Runnable;I)V
      named method_19390 Lnet/minecraft/client/render/item/HeldItemRenderer;method_19390(Lnet/minecraft/client/texture/TextureManager;Ljava/lang/Runnable;I)V
    • method_19386

      private void method_19386(BufferBuilder bufferBuilder, BakedQuad bakedQuad)
      Mappings:
      Namespace Name Mixin selector
      official a Lczg;a(Lctq;Lcux;)V
      intermediary method_19386 Lnet/minecraft/class_529;method_19386(Lnet/minecraft/class_520;Lnet/minecraft/class_2437;)V
      named method_19386 Lnet/minecraft/client/render/item/HeldItemRenderer;method_19386(Lnet/minecraft/client/render/BufferBuilder;Lnet/minecraft/client/render/model/BakedQuad;)V
    • method_19387

      private void method_19387(BufferBuilder bufferBuilder, BakedQuad bakedQuad, int int2)
      Mappings:
      Namespace Name Mixin selector
      official a Lczg;a(Lctq;Lcux;I)V
      intermediary method_19387 Lnet/minecraft/class_529;method_19387(Lnet/minecraft/class_520;Lnet/minecraft/class_2437;I)V
      named method_19387 Lnet/minecraft/client/render/item/HeldItemRenderer;method_19387(Lnet/minecraft/client/render/BufferBuilder;Lnet/minecraft/client/render/model/BakedQuad;I)V
    • method_19388

      private void method_19388(BufferBuilder bufferBuilder, List<BakedQuad> list, int int2, ItemStack itemStack)
      Mappings:
      Namespace Name Mixin selector
      official a Lczg;a(Lctq;Ljava/util/List;ILate;)V
      intermediary method_19388 Lnet/minecraft/class_529;method_19388(Lnet/minecraft/class_520;Ljava/util/List;ILnet/minecraft/class_1071;)V
      named method_19388 Lnet/minecraft/client/render/item/HeldItemRenderer;method_19388(Lnet/minecraft/client/render/BufferBuilder;Ljava/util/List;ILnet/minecraft/item/ItemStack;)V
    • method_19375

      public boolean method_19375(ItemStack itemStack)
      Mappings:
      Namespace Name Mixin selector
      official a Lczg;a(Late;)Z
      intermediary method_19375 Lnet/minecraft/class_529;method_19375(Lnet/minecraft/class_1071;)Z
      named method_19375 Lnet/minecraft/client/render/item/HeldItemRenderer;method_19375(Lnet/minecraft/item/ItemStack;)Z
    • method_19380

      public void method_19380(ItemStack itemStack, ModelTransformation.Mode mode)
      Mappings:
      Namespace Name Mixin selector
      official a Lczg;a(Late;Lcvk$b;)V
      intermediary method_19380 Lnet/minecraft/class_529;method_19380(Lnet/minecraft/class_1071;Lnet/minecraft/class_2462$class_2464;)V
      named method_19380 Lnet/minecraft/client/render/item/HeldItemRenderer;method_19380(Lnet/minecraft/item/ItemStack;Lnet/minecraft/client/render/model/json/ModelTransformation$Mode;)V
    • method_19379

      public BakedModel method_19379(ItemStack itemStack, @Nullable World world, @Nullable LivingEntity livingEntity)
      Mappings:
      Namespace Name Mixin selector
      official a Lczg;a(Late;Laxy;Lafa;)Ldez;
      intermediary method_19379 Lnet/minecraft/class_529;method_19379(Lnet/minecraft/class_1071;Lnet/minecraft/class_1150;Lnet/minecraft/class_1699;)Lnet/minecraft/class_2528;
      named method_19379 Lnet/minecraft/client/render/item/HeldItemRenderer;method_19379(Lnet/minecraft/item/ItemStack;Lnet/minecraft/world/World;Lnet/minecraft/entity/LivingEntity;)Lnet/minecraft/client/render/model/BakedModel;
    • method_19398

      public BakedModel method_19398(ItemStack itemStack, World world, LivingEntity livingEntity)
      Mappings:
      Namespace Name Mixin selector
      official b Lczg;b(Late;Laxy;Lafa;)Ldez;
      intermediary method_19398 Lnet/minecraft/class_529;method_19398(Lnet/minecraft/class_1071;Lnet/minecraft/class_1150;Lnet/minecraft/class_1699;)Lnet/minecraft/class_2528;
      named method_19398 Lnet/minecraft/client/render/item/HeldItemRenderer;method_19398(Lnet/minecraft/item/ItemStack;Lnet/minecraft/world/World;Lnet/minecraft/entity/LivingEntity;)Lnet/minecraft/client/render/model/BakedModel;
    • method_19396

      public BakedModel method_19396(ItemStack itemStack)
      Mappings:
      Namespace Name Mixin selector
      official b Lczg;b(Late;)Ldez;
      intermediary method_19396 Lnet/minecraft/class_529;method_19396(Lnet/minecraft/class_1071;)Lnet/minecraft/class_2528;
      named method_19396 Lnet/minecraft/client/render/item/HeldItemRenderer;method_19396(Lnet/minecraft/item/ItemStack;)Lnet/minecraft/client/render/model/BakedModel;
    • method_19395

      private BakedModel method_19395(BakedModel bakedModel, ItemStack itemStack, @Nullable World world, @Nullable LivingEntity livingEntity)
      Mappings:
      Namespace Name Mixin selector
      official a Lczg;a(Ldez;Late;Laxy;Lafa;)Ldez;
      intermediary method_19395 Lnet/minecraft/class_529;method_19395(Lnet/minecraft/class_2528;Lnet/minecraft/class_1071;Lnet/minecraft/class_1150;Lnet/minecraft/class_1699;)Lnet/minecraft/class_2528;
      named method_19395 Lnet/minecraft/client/render/item/HeldItemRenderer;method_19395(Lnet/minecraft/client/render/model/BakedModel;Lnet/minecraft/item/ItemStack;Lnet/minecraft/world/World;Lnet/minecraft/entity/LivingEntity;)Lnet/minecraft/client/render/model/BakedModel;
    • method_19378

      public void method_19378(ItemStack itemStack, LivingEntity livingEntity, ModelTransformation.Mode mode, boolean bool)
      Mappings:
      Namespace Name Mixin selector
      official a Lczg;a(Late;Lafa;Lcvk$b;Z)V
      intermediary method_19378 Lnet/minecraft/class_529;method_19378(Lnet/minecraft/class_1071;Lnet/minecraft/class_1699;Lnet/minecraft/class_2462$class_2464;Z)V
      named method_19378 Lnet/minecraft/client/render/item/HeldItemRenderer;method_19378(Lnet/minecraft/item/ItemStack;Lnet/minecraft/entity/LivingEntity;Lnet/minecraft/client/render/model/json/ModelTransformation$Mode;Z)V
    • method_19382

      protected void method_19382(ItemStack itemStack, BakedModel bakedModel, ModelTransformation.Mode mode, boolean bool)
      Mappings:
      Namespace Name Mixin selector
      official a Lczg;a(Late;Ldez;Lcvk$b;Z)V
      intermediary method_19382 Lnet/minecraft/class_529;method_19382(Lnet/minecraft/class_1071;Lnet/minecraft/class_2528;Lnet/minecraft/class_2462$class_2464;Z)V
      named method_19382 Lnet/minecraft/client/render/item/HeldItemRenderer;method_19382(Lnet/minecraft/item/ItemStack;Lnet/minecraft/client/render/model/BakedModel;Lnet/minecraft/client/render/model/json/ModelTransformation$Mode;Z)V
    • method_19389

      private boolean method_19389(Transformation transformation)
      Mappings:
      Namespace Name Mixin selector
      official a Lczg;a(Lcvj;)Z
      intermediary method_19389 Lnet/minecraft/class_529;method_19389(Lnet/minecraft/class_2460;)Z
      named method_19389 Lnet/minecraft/client/render/item/HeldItemRenderer;method_19389(Lnet/minecraft/client/render/model/json/Transformation;)Z
    • method_19376

      public void method_19376(ItemStack itemStack, int int2, int int3)
      Mappings:
      Namespace Name Mixin selector
      official a Lczg;a(Late;II)V
      intermediary method_19376 Lnet/minecraft/class_529;method_19376(Lnet/minecraft/class_1071;II)V
      named method_19376 Lnet/minecraft/client/render/item/HeldItemRenderer;method_19376(Lnet/minecraft/item/ItemStack;II)V
    • method_19377

      protected void method_19377(ItemStack itemStack, int int2, int int3, BakedModel bakedModel)
      Mappings:
      Namespace Name Mixin selector
      official a Lczg;a(Late;IILdez;)V
      intermediary method_19377 Lnet/minecraft/class_529;method_19377(Lnet/minecraft/class_1071;IILnet/minecraft/class_2528;)V
      named method_19377 Lnet/minecraft/client/render/item/HeldItemRenderer;method_19377(Lnet/minecraft/item/ItemStack;IILnet/minecraft/client/render/model/BakedModel;)V
    • method_19373

      private void method_19373(int int2, int int3, boolean bool)
      Mappings:
      Namespace Name Mixin selector
      official a Lczg;a(IIZ)V
      intermediary method_19373 Lnet/minecraft/class_529;method_19373(IIZ)V
      named method_19373 Lnet/minecraft/client/render/item/HeldItemRenderer;method_19373(IIZ)V
    • method_19397

      public void method_19397(ItemStack itemStack, int int2, int int3)
      Mappings:
      Namespace Name Mixin selector
      official b Lczg;b(Late;II)V
      intermediary method_19397 Lnet/minecraft/class_529;method_19397(Lnet/minecraft/class_1071;II)V
      named method_19397 Lnet/minecraft/client/render/item/HeldItemRenderer;method_19397(Lnet/minecraft/item/ItemStack;II)V
    • method_19374

      public void method_19374(@Nullable LivingEntity livingEntity, ItemStack itemStack, int int2, int int3)
      Mappings:
      Namespace Name Mixin selector
      official a Lczg;a(Lafa;Late;II)V
      intermediary method_19374 Lnet/minecraft/class_529;method_19374(Lnet/minecraft/class_1699;Lnet/minecraft/class_1071;II)V
      named method_19374 Lnet/minecraft/client/render/item/HeldItemRenderer;method_19374(Lnet/minecraft/entity/LivingEntity;Lnet/minecraft/item/ItemStack;II)V
    • method_19383

      public void method_19383(TextRenderer textRenderer, ItemStack itemStack, int int2, int int3)
      Mappings:
      Namespace Name Mixin selector
      official a Lczg;a(Lcgk;Late;II)V
      intermediary method_19383 Lnet/minecraft/class_529;method_19383(Lnet/minecraft/class_370;Lnet/minecraft/class_1071;II)V
      named method_19383 Lnet/minecraft/client/render/item/HeldItemRenderer;method_19383(Lnet/minecraft/client/font/TextRenderer;Lnet/minecraft/item/ItemStack;II)V
    • method_19384

      public void method_19384(TextRenderer textRenderer, ItemStack itemStack, int int2, int int3, @Nullable String string)
      Mappings:
      Namespace Name Mixin selector
      official a Lczg;a(Lcgk;Late;IILjava/lang/String;)V
      intermediary method_19384 Lnet/minecraft/class_529;method_19384(Lnet/minecraft/class_370;Lnet/minecraft/class_1071;IILjava/lang/String;)V
      named method_19384 Lnet/minecraft/client/render/item/HeldItemRenderer;method_19384(Lnet/minecraft/client/font/TextRenderer;Lnet/minecraft/item/ItemStack;IILjava/lang/String;)V
    • method_19385

      private void method_19385(BufferBuilder bufferBuilder, int int2, int int3, int int4, int int5, int int6, int int7, int int8, int int9)
      Mappings:
      Namespace Name Mixin selector
      official a Lczg;a(Lctq;IIIIIIII)V
      intermediary method_19385 Lnet/minecraft/class_529;method_19385(Lnet/minecraft/class_520;IIIIIIII)V
      named method_19385 Lnet/minecraft/client/render/item/HeldItemRenderer;method_19385(Lnet/minecraft/client/render/BufferBuilder;IIIIIIII)V
    • reload

      public void reload(ResourceManager resourceManager)
      Specified by:
      reload in interface ResourceReloadListener
      Mappings:
      Namespace Name Mixin selector
      official a Lvg;a(Lvf;)V
      intermediary method_5895 Lnet/minecraft/class_286;method_5895(Lnet/minecraft/class_1654;)V
      named reload Lnet/minecraft/resource/ResourceReloadListener;reload(Lnet/minecraft/resource/ResourceManager;)V